Delphine Mae White, 75, of Bellvue, died May 12, 2007, at Poudre Valley Hospital. Mrs. White was born July 10, 1931, in Ault to Arlie Cooper and Ruth Hamilton Cooper. She lived most of her life in the Fort Collins area. Delphine married William H. White Jr. in 1949 in Cheyenne, Wyo. Delphine was a restaruant cook and homemaker who loved children and animals. Mrs. White is survived by her two sons, Mike White and his wife, Susie, of Fort Collins, and Monte White and his wife, Mary, of Colorado Springs; two daughters, Kathy White of Fort Collins, and Karyl Keil and her husband, Ed, of Bellvue; a brother, Jack Cooper and his wife, Gay, of Ault; a sister, Doris Huston and her husband, Bob, of Ramona, Calif.; six grandchildren; and nine great-grandchildren. She is preceded in death by her parents and husband. A funeral service will be at 2 p.m. Wednesday at Bohlender Funeral Chapel. Interment will follow at Roselawn Cemetery. Pastor Woody Saylor will officiate. Memorial contributions can be made to the Delphine White Memorial Fund in care of Bohlender Funeral Chapel, 121 W. Olive St., Fort Collins, CO 80524
